Output 859c96cb677fa3c8762f8c495c365a6b2ec76195f74a9f411dd0fa4a2366518b:0

value
2104440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5232c26e663bab6014bb818a65b931a3ec7acf4 OP_EQUAL
address
3JCnN6ESY4Cpqj82GTqTiHoHnXxBQ9nAbq
transaction
859c96cb677fa3c8762f8c495c365a6b2ec76195f74a9f411dd0fa4a2366518b
spent
true